Understanding Addiction: It’s Not Just About Severity

Addiction is a progressive condition. It rarely begins as a severe problem but gradually takes over a person’s life. By the time substance dependence becomes a crisis, it has already caused significant damage to health, relationships, and daily functioning.

Seeking help early can:

  • Prevent addiction from worsening

  • Reduce the physical and emotional toll on the individual

  • Improve the chances of long-term recovery

Signs That Indicate the Need for Rehab

You do not need to "hit rock bottom" to seek help. Rehab is for anyone who finds it difficult to control their substance use, whether it is alcohol, prescription drugs, or illegal substances.

Here are some clear indicators that you or a loved one may need professional intervention at an alcohol rehab center or rehabilitation center for drug addicts:

1. Increased Tolerance and Dependence

One of the first signs of addiction is the need for higher doses to achieve the same effect. Over time, the body develops tolerance, and dependence forms.

  • You consume alcohol or drugs more frequently or in larger amounts than before.

  • You feel that you cannot function normally without the substance.

  • You experience withdrawal symptoms like nausea, anxiety, sweating, or tremors when not using.

If you recognize these patterns, seeking help at a drug de-addiction centre can prevent addiction from escalating.

2. Failed Attempts to Quit

Many people try to control, cut down, or quit on their own but struggle to maintain sobriety. If you:

  • Have made multiple failed attempts to quit or reduce usage

  • Find yourself saying, "Just one last time," but continue using

  • Feel a loss of control over your drinking or drug intake

Then it’s a strong sign that professional intervention at a deaddiction centre is necessary.

3. Neglecting Responsibilities and Relationships

When substance use begins to interfere with work, studies, family life, or personal relationships, it is a red flag.

  • Frequent absenteeism from work or declining performance

  • Failing to fulfill household responsibilities

  • Strained relationships with family, friends, or partners

  • Choosing alcohol or drugs over spending time with loved ones

4. Risky or Reckless Behavior

As addiction progresses, individuals may engage in risky behaviors they would not have considered before.

  • Driving under the influence

  • Financial instability due to excessive spending on substances

  • Engaging in illegal activities to obtain drugs

  • Experiencing legal troubles due to substance abuse

If substance use has led to dangerous or reckless decisions, immediate help from a drug de-addiction centre is crucial.

5. Declining Mental and Physical Health

Addiction severely impacts both mental and physical health.

Physical symptoms include:

  • Unexplained weight loss or weight gain

  • Frequent illnesses due to weakened immunity

  • Chronic headaches, liver problems, or cardiovascular issues

Mental health symptoms include:

  • Anxiety, depression, or paranoia

  • Mood swings and irritability

  • Loss of interest in hobbies or daily activities
